Liberty Dining by Sodexo celebrated a record-breaking success with its annual fall food drive, collecting 2,848 pounds of donations for the Blue Ridge Area Food Bank (BRAFB) in Lynchburg. Held from October 17 to November 14, the initiative united Liberty University’s students, faculty, and staff to make a significant difference for the local community.
Departments across campus partnered in the effort, including the School of Education, Residence Life, Enrollment Management, CASAS, the School of Aeronautics, the School of Nursing, the School of Behavioral Sciences, Jerry Falwell Library, the College of Arts and Sciences, and the Helms School of Government. Each department hosted collection barrels and encouraged participation. Main campus drop-off locations included Reber-Thomas Dining Center and areas near the campus gym, streamlining the donation process.
The campus community exceeded this year’s goal of collecting 2,000 pounds—surpassing past efforts of 1,300 to 1,700 pounds. By the November 18 weigh-in, 2,213 pounds of donations were delivered to BRAFB. Sodexo added a matching donation worth $2,000, contributing an additional 635 pounds. In total, the food drive resulted in a donation of 2,848 pounds, equivalent to 2,370 meals for individuals and families in the Lynchburg area.

James Quade, Branch Operations Manager for BRAFB’s Southern Region, highlighted the impact of the donation, noting that it arrived at a critical time when the food bank was running low on emergency food boxes. Liberty Dining’s contribution will not only address immediate needs but also replenish supplies for other local food banks.
This year’s food drive marked the most successful in Liberty Dining’s history. Several partners reported filling and replacing collection barrels multiple times, reflecting the generosity and enthusiasm of the campus community.
